With a blazer

To elevate your style with the cargo pants outfit, top it off with a blazer.

It’s advisable for a woman to own a few blazers, as they instantly dress up any look, whether casual or dressy. You can wear them with skirts, dresses, jumpsuits, jeans or even cargo pants for a casual chic look.

Picking neutral colored blazers is a great way to go if you’re not particularly into the suit-like style.

With a turtleneck

Wearing cargo pants with turtle neck can add the right amount of sexiness to the otherwise basic outfit.

Turtlenecks are great for showing off a great figure without revealing too much, because it hugs the top part of your body without showing cleavage. When you wear it with the cargo pant, they give you a well-balanced look.

It’s a simple combination that does not require too much accessorizing. If you go for a plain turtleneck top, you can always accessorize it more. A good option is to add some pendant necklaces, if you want to keep it minimal.
